WebA registered charity means one that is registered with the appropriate charity regulator: In England and Wales the Charity Commission. In Scotland the Office of the Scottish Charity Regulator. If a charity is registered with either of these regulators it satisfies the exempt accommodation landlord requirements. WebFeb 15, 2016 · A charity must meet both of these criteria to be deemed a financial institution. Charities may find it helpful to note that, in general: an entity is regarded as being "managed by a financial institution" where it has appointed a financial institution (for example, a professional investment manager) to manage all or part its assets on a …
